Irwansyah, Arif: Heterogeneous computing systems for vision-based multi-robot tracking. 2017
Inhalt
- Introduction
- Vision-based Robot Tracking Computing System
- Basic Concept of Vision-based Robot Tracking System
- Related Work
- CPU-based Computing System
- FPGA Accelerated Computing System
- GPU Accelerated Computing System
- FPGA-GPU Accelerated Computing System
- Hardware Accelerators in Vision Processing
- Summary
- Vision-based Multi-Robot Tracking with Heterogeneous Computing Systems
- Heterogeneous Computing System
- Architecture and Design Flow
- Vision-based Multi-Robot Tracking Algorithm
- Summary
- Implementation in FPGA-accelerated Heterogeneous Computing System
- FPGA-CPU Hardware Environment Description
- Algorithm Implementation
- Vision Processing Module Implementation in FPGAs
- Multi-Camera GigE Vision Frame Grabber Module
- Object Segmentation
- Edge Filter Module
- Object Localization
- Resource Utilization
- Post Processing in Host PC
- Summary
- Implementation in GPU-accelerated Heterogeneous Computing System
- GPU-CPU Hardware Environment Description
- Algorithm Implementation
- CUDA Kernels Implementation
- Achieved Occupancy
- Post Processing in Host PC
- Summary
- Results and Analysis
- Conclusions and Outlook
- List of Figures
- List of Tables
- Abbreviations
- References
- Author's Publications
